Output 81be043b344a7aecefc7be41e5c75f14ca1a9fc5b1c563532d74209d69777714:0
- value
- 8597609
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 966a5d6feab0e7598790eec0af6268d04944763c OP_EQUAL
- address
- 3FQLhgpNT3bKaMq9tNQoybonemHcL7ZhKE
- transaction
- 81be043b344a7aecefc7be41e5c75f14ca1a9fc5b1c563532d74209d69777714
- spent
- true